Backport Everything attempts to convert modern Minecraft to the older versions!

If you want to see what older versions look like with new textures, this is the pack for you. Test them out on older versions for a laugh, or start an alpha or beta survival world for a simpler time.

Currently updated for 1.21.11 textures, this pack hopes to bring the modern version to the older ones. Currently, the pack supports versions 1.1 and older, going all the way back to the first version in 2009 with pre-classic build rd-132211, which is just grass and cobblestone.

There are other packs available, such as MC New Textures, Modernity and Modern Textures, but I find that they either miss out some textures (e.g. leather armour, fast leaves) or don't support the beta and alpha versions.

Texture packs are not one-click install on Modrinth unlike resource packs, you'll need to install them to your instance (which you may need to create), click the three dots to the right of the start button on the specific instance screen, click 'Open folder', and move the Backport Everything zip file from the 'resourcepacks' folder to the 'texturepacks' folder.

Texture packs are not supported natively before Alpha v1.2.2, but earlier versions can have their textures swapped out using a jar mod. Notes & Known Bugs Note: From 1.0 and newer, because the Redstone Wire (unconnected) texture is decided by the middle pixels of the Redstone Wire (NESW) texture, the unconnected texture cannot be made more accurate.

Note: From Alpha v1.2.0 to Beta 1.5, the Grass side faces are not affected by biome colours and are a static colour, but the top texture is, which is not fixable.

Note: The Minecraft logo on the title screen is not modifiable.

Note: The clock texture is only modifiable with MCPatcher or Optifine.

Note: Some versions of the texture pack don't have colour formatting in the pack.txt file, as an undesired character shows before the coloured text.

Note: Water & lava animated textures have been added, but they require either Optifine or MCPatcher to appear in-game.

There are currently no known bugs.

Currently, this pack supports Optifine & MCPatcher's connected textures as well as animated lava & water. If you have any other suggestions for mods, feel free to send me an email.

How to add textures to versions older than Alpha 1.2.2

To add textures to old old versions that don't support texture packs, you'll need to add it as a jar mod using Prism Launcher or MultiMC, they're pretty much the same, but Prism Launcher has fancy extra features.

Unfortunately, Modrinth does not support jar mods for older versions at the moment.

  1. Download the ZIP file for the version of Minecraft you want to change, you'll need it for later.
  2. Download and install either Prism Launcher or MultiMC, take your pick.
  3. Open either Prism or MultiMC, log in to your Microsoft account and then click the 'Add Instance' button in the top-right corner.
  4. In the 'Custom' (Prism) or 'Vanilla' (MultiMC) section, on the right-hand side, tick the checkboxes for 'Betas' and 'Alphas' in the filter list.
  5. Scroll down to the version you want to play, select it and click the OK button in the bottom-right.
  6. Once you've clicked OK, an icon will appear for the version you selected. Right-click on the icon and click 'Edit...' (Prism) or 'Edit Instance' (MultiMC)
  7. Go to the 'Version' tab if you're on Prism Launcher.
  8. Once you're on the version tab, you should see a list of actions on the right-hand side. Click the button that says 'Add to Minecraft.jar'
  9. A new window should appear, locate the Backport Everything file, select it and open it.
  10. The jar mod should now be installed. You can then launch the version of Minecraft, and the new textures should work!
